Volunteer-led removal campaigns for invasive aquatic plants begin with clear goals rooted in ecology and community needs. Organizers assess affected waterways, map dense growth, and identify target species that disrupt navigation, degrade habitat, or outcompete natives. They translate scientific findings into practical action plans, outlining season windows, equipment needs, safety protocols, and roles for volunteers of varied ages and skills. Stakeholders—from boaters and anglers to shoreline property owners—are invited to participate, ensuring that the effort reflects local priorities. Successful campaigns document baseline conditions, track progress, and publish results to motivate ongoing participation while informing policymakers and funders about tangible environmental gains. Invasive aquatic plants often alter water flow, reduce habitat complexity, and hinder fish and invertebrate communities. Volunteer teams focus on achievable first steps: scouting sites, removing small stands, and learning proper disposal methods to prevent reestablishment. Training sessions cover safe use of cutting tools, boat handling, and minimizing disturbance to non-target species. Clear communication channels keep volunteers informed about schedules, safety reminders, and progress reports. Community engagement also includes educational outreach to schools, scouts, and civic groups, helping participants understand why invasive species thrive in disturbed waters and how even modest removals contribute to healthier ecosystems. Effective campaigns integrate science with hands-on action, translating data into motivated participation. Organizers partner with university labs, watershed associations, and local environmental agencies to identify priorities, monitor outcomes, and refine tactics over time. Volunteers learn to recognize common invasives by appearance, growth patterns, and seasonality, enabling targeted removal without harming native plants. As teams gain experience, they develop clean drainage plans, coordinate with marinas and city crews, and arrange transportation for collected biomass to approved disposal sites. The result is a nimble network of allies who share responsibilities, celebrate milestones, and reinforce a culture of stewardship that extends beyond the workday.

Designing a sustainable volunteer model requires flexibility and recognition. Programs vary in length, from one-day events to multiweek campaigns, and must accommodate participants with differing fitness levels and schedules. Leaders create roles that feel meaningful—surveying sites, carrying gear, operating watercraft, or leading safety briefings—so volunteers can contribute in ways that suit their strengths. To retain people, organizers celebrate small wins, acknowledge long-term contributors, and offer skill-building opportunities such as boat safety certifications or citizen science training. Transparent governance builds trust; volunteers understand how their efforts fit into broader restoration goals and how their input shapes future planning. Regular feedback cycles keep the program responsive and resilient.

Before a removal day, logistics require careful attention to avoid ecological disturbance. Coordinators secure permits if needed, brief volunteers on site-specific rules, and arrange appropriate personal protective equipment. They establish a clear sequence for work, designate safety captains, and provide refresher courses on navigation and hazard awareness. Scheduling accounts for tidal cycles, wind conditions, and boat access to minimize wear on sensitive shorelines. Post-event checks ensure no stray fragments remain that could regrow elsewhere. Documentation includes photos, GPS coordinates, and notes about species encountered. By communicating outcomes through newsletters or social media, organizers demonstrate accountability and invite additional volunteers, funding, or equipment for future efforts.

Community education is integral to long-term success, mapping a pathway from removal to restoration. Informational displays at launch sites explain how invasive species spread, why native communities matter, and how restored areas benefit water quality and biodiversity. Volunteers can become ambassadors, sharing stories with neighbors, school groups, and local clubs. When participants see the real-world effects of their labor—clearer channels for boating, habitat recovery for birds and fish, healthier aquatic vegetation—commitment deepens. Educational content also highlights responsible watershed stewardship, encouraging citizens to report new invasions, participate in follow-up visits, and support policy measures that reduce disturbance to waterways.

To sustain momentum, organizers track indicators that reflect both immediate and long-term outcomes. Short-term metrics include the area cleared, biomass removed, and the number of active volunteers. Long-term indicators monitor native plant resurgence, improved turbidity, and regained passage for boat traffic. Data collection occurs with minimal disruption to wildlife through standardized protocols and nonintrusive observation methods. Regular analysis reveals seasonal patterns and guides rerouting of crews to high-priority zones. Sharing findings with participants reinforces their sense of achievement, while presenting results to municipal bodies or funders can unlock continued support. Transparent reporting fosters trust and encourages broader community investment.

Navigating challenging water conditions requires practical contingency planning. Weather, permits, and access constraints can shift timelines; proactive organizers develop alternative schedules, identify backup sites, and establish a rapid response team. In some seasons, low water levels reveal newly exposed channels that can be cleared without harming sensitive habitats; other times, higher flows complicate safety and require additional guardrails and buoy lines. Volunteers learn to assess risk, avoid overexertion, and respect restricted zones. Flexibility becomes a core strength of the program, ensuring progress continues even when obstacles arise. By preparing for variability, campaigns preserve momentum and safeguard volunteers’ wellbeing.
Resource management is critical for extended impact. Donated gear—nets, rakes, waders, and transport trailers—must be well maintained and properly stored. Inventory systems track usage, identify gaps, and guide future purchases. Partnerships with equipment lenders, environmental foundations, and local businesses help sustain supply with reduced costs. Budgeting emphasizes not only gear but also training, outreach, and monitoring. When communities see that stewardship is financially viable, they are likelier to contribute time and funds. Thoughtful resource planning also minimizes waste, encouraging recycling of materials and reuse of containers where possible during multiple events.
The long arc of restoration depends on embedding restoration into everyday community life. Schools can schedule micro-removal events as field labs, turning students into steady allies who document growth in native plant populations. Local clubs and faith groups may adopt segments of shoreline or riverbank for ongoing maintenance. By integrating river health into local identity, communities begin to value clean water as a shared resource rather than a niche concern. Policy-minded participants can advocate for improved watershed protections, while businesses appreciate predictable navigation and enhanced recreational appeal. The cumulative effect is a resilient culture that sees invasive removal as a daily responsibility rather than a rare, episodic effort.
